    Hi every ones, well i have a real dealema here, im on a windows machine running Windows 7 RTM and using TSP 1.2 Beta (the problem is the same on 1.0.1) everythings runs fine till today, but when made a scan on Spyware Doctor (only have made a full system scan today) he detected a trojan named Trojan.Packed.Themida, the question is, its this a false alarm of the Anti-virus in question? I have take a look on the web and found some people saying that is a false alarm, other saying that its a system security and some Anti-virus detect it others not as normal, so i have made a more intensive search on the web and found this link (seems that they are the builders of this...) http://www.oreans.com/themida.php
    And yes it seams to be a system security (but how this thing is "involved" whit NI TSP) but they mensioned to that some hackers can be ussing it to real hijacking and it this what im afraid off.
    I have cleaned it, made a full system scan and no virus found, now i want to install and activate TSP and im afraid off, i know that is thread "have nothing" to do whit NI Services but a help specialy from the Forum Moderators trying to orrient me will be great if i can activate TSP whit no prob, or what should i do.

    It's a false alarm. Themida is a reputable program offering security against reverse engineering and piracy. It's also used for its license capabilities (hardware locking) with Traktor. Always make sure you're using official Traktor software from NI downloads or official NI CDs.

    Yes, it's a false-positive because your security program can't unpack the Themida protection to determine if it's genuinely a harmful program. Traktor falls subject to heuristic detection because of blanket executable finger printing.
